    I used to do a lot of trades in my previous business -- and I got asked to do a LOT more than what I did.

    My rule of thumb was 'only trade for things we were going to buy anyway.' So trading for maid service to clean the offices made loads of sense, but trading for circus tickets didn't.

    So.... were you going to pay for online advertising?
